Key Features of the Janome 3160QDC-G Sewing and Quilting Machine

Superior Feed System Plus (SFS+)
- Advanced Fabric Feeding: The 7-piece feed dog system ensures smooth, even fabric movement, essential for precision sewing and quilting.
Versatility for All Projects
- Multi-Purpose Use: Equally effective for home decor, fashion, and quilting projects. The machine’s design includes a free arm for sewing sleeves and pant hems.
Adjustable Foot Pressure
- Customized Sewing Experience: Easily adjustable presser foot pressure allows for optimal sewing on various fabrics, from thin and slippery to thick layers.
Enhanced Workspace
- Spacious Area: Offers a larger throat space (W6.8″ x H4.5″) than standard machines, providing more stability and room for larger projects, further extendable with the included extension table.
Comprehensive Sewing Features
- Stitch Variety: 60 built-in stitches, including 6 one-step buttonholes, cater to a wide range of sewing needs.
- Convenience Tools: Top-loading full rotary hook bobbin, built-in needle threader, and automatic thread cutter enhance sewing efficiency.
- Control and Precision: Features manual thread tension control, memorized needle up/down, start/stop button, speed control slider, and locking stitch button for meticulous sewing management.
- Additional Functionalities: Free arm capability, drop feed feature for free-motion sewing, easy reverse button, auto declutch bobbin winder, and extra high presser foot lift for ease of use.
- Digital Interface: Backlit LCD screen with easy navigation keys simplifies stitch selection and adjustments.
- Robust Build: Extended needle plate for precise seam allowances and a hard cover to protect the machine when not in use.
Accessory Compatibility
- Compatible with accessories for horizontal rotary hook models with a 7mm stitch width and low shank, expanding the machine’s versatility.

Specifications Of The Janome 3160QDC-G Sewing and Quilting Machine
Specifications | |
---|---|
Bobbin Winding | Auto-DeClutch |
Hook Type | Top Loading Full Rotary Hook Bobbin |
Thread Tension Control | Manual |
Maximum Stitch Width | 7 mm |
Feed System | Superior Feed System Plus SFS |
Easy Reverse Button | Yes |
Bobbin Winding | Auto-DeClutch |
Stitch Selection | Easy Navigation Buttons |
Dual Voltage 80v – 240v | Yes |
Cover | Hard Cover |
Number of Stitches | 60 |
Number of Buttonholes | 6 |
Needle Threader | Built-in |
Needle Up Down | Memorized |
Free Arm | Yes |
Drop Feed | Yes |
Needle Position | 15 |
Locking Stitch Button | Yes |
Twin Needle Guard | No |
Work Space | W 6.8″ x H 4.5″ |
Machine Size | W 15″ x H 8.4″ x D 6.9″ |
Machine Weight | 12.6 lbs |
Knee Lift | No |
Extra High Presser Foot Lift | Yes |
Foot Pressure Adjustment | Yes |
Maximum Stitch Length | 5 mm |

Pros and Cons of the Janome 3160QDC-G Sewing and Quilting Machine
Pros
- Variety of Stitches: With 60 built-in stitches and 6 one-step buttonholes, it offers a wide range of creative sewing and quilting.
- Superior Feed System Plus (SFS+): Ensures even, stable fabric feeding, critical for precise sewing on various fabrics.
- Lightweight and Portable: At only 12 pounds, it’s easy to transport, making it ideal for classes or sewing groups.
- Advanced Features: Includes memorized needle up/down, one-hand needle threader, and lock stitch button, which enhance sewing efficiency.
- Adjustable Foot Pressure: Allows for fine-tuning sewing on different fabric types, enhancing versatility.
- Quilting Capabilities: Comes with a quilting attachment kit and has features like drop feed and an extended needle plate for quilting projects.
- Ease of Use: Features like the start/stop button, speed control slider, and easy navigation on the LCD screen make it user-friendly.
Cons
- Stitch Variety: While 60 stitches are ample for many projects, some users may seek more variety or specialty stitches.
- Manual Thread Tension: Requires manual adjustment, which could be a learning curve for beginners or those used to automatic tension settings.
- Plastic Components: Despite the sturdy construction, the presence of plastic parts may concern some users regarding long-term durability.
- Advanced Features Learning Curve: Some of the advanced features may require a learning period, especially for beginners or those upgrading from simpler machines.

FAQs for the Janome 3160QDC-G Sewing and Quilting Machine
What makes the Janome 3160QDC-G suitable for quilting?
The 3160QDC-G is equipped with a Superior Feed System Plus, an extended needle plate, and a quilting attachment kit, making it ideal for quilting projects. Its lightweight design also makes it easy to take to quilting classes or groups.
How many stitches does the Janome 3160QDC-G offer?
It provides 60 built-in stitches, including 6 one-step buttonholes, offering a versatile range for various sewing and quilting projects.
Can I adjust the stitch width and length on this machine?
Yes, the Janome 3160QDC-G allows for the adjustment of stitch width up to 7mm and stitch length up to 5mm, giving you flexibility in your sewing projects.
Is the Janome 3160QDC-G easy to transport?
Yes, at only 12 pounds, this machine is designed for portability, making it easy to carry to classes or sewing groups.
Does the Janome 3160QDC-G come with a needle threader?
Yes, it features a built-in one-hand needle threader, simplifying the threading process and saving time.
What is the Superior Feed System Plus (SFS+)?
The SFS+ is a 7-piece feed dog system that ensures even and stable fabric feeding, which is particularly beneficial for precise stitching and quilting.
Is there a free arm feature on this machine?
Yes, the Janome 3160QDC-G has a free arm feature, which is excellent for sewing small openings like sleeves or pant hems.
What are the dimensions of the throat space on this machine?
The throat space of the 3160QDC-G is wider than most standard machines, measuring approximately 6.8 inches in width and 4.5 inches in height, offering good space for managing larger projects.
What kind of presser feet are included with the Janome 3160QDC-G?
The machine comes with several presser feet, including a zigzag foot, zipper foot, satin stitch foot, automatic buttonhole foot, blind hemming foot, overedge foot, and others, covering a broad range of sewing needs.
Can I control the sewing speed on the Janome 3160QDC-G?
Yes, the machine has a speed control slider that allows you to adjust the sewing speed according to your comfort level and the project’s requirements.
Does the Janome 3160QDC-G have an automatic thread cutter?
Yes, the machine features a built-in thread cutter, which can be activated to trim threads quickly and conveniently at the end of sewing.
What type of bobbin does the 3160QDC-G use?
The Janome 3160QDC-G uses a top-loading full rotary hook bobbin system, which is easy to set up and provides smooth thread flow during sewing.
Can I use twin needles with the Janome 3160QDC-G?
Yes, the machine supports twin-needle functionality, allowing for parallel lines of stitching and decorative effects.
Is there a lock stitch feature on this machine?
Yes, there is a locking stitch button that secures the beginning and end of the stitch to prevent unraveling.
How does the memorized needle up/down function work?
The memorized needle up/down function allows you to set the needle to stop in the highest up position or the lowest down position, which is especially useful for pivoting fabric or when stopping sewing.
What is the maximum sewing speed of the Janome 3160QDC-G?
The machine can sew at speeds up to 820 stitches per minute, providing efficient sewing for various projects.
How does the foot pressure adjustment work on this machine?
The foot pressure on the Janome 3160QDC-G can be adjusted using a dial, allowing you to modify the pressure depending on the thickness of the fabric or the type of sewing project.
Is there an instructional manual or DVD included with the machine?
Yes, the Janome 3160QDC-G comes with a printed instructional manual and often includes a DVD to guide you through the setup and operation of the machine.
How do I maintain the Janome 3160QDC-G?
Regular maintenance includes cleaning the bobbin area, removing lint and threads, changing needles regularly, and following the lubrication guide if provided in the manual. Keeping the machine covered when not in use also helps prevent dust accumulation.
